KOCHI: Defying the edict of the
Congress high command, senior party leader and former union minister K V Thomas on Thursday said he would take part in a seminar being organised by
CPM as part of its ongoing party congress in Kannur, but made it clear that he would not quit the party and remain as a Congressman till his last breath.
An agitated Congress condemned the anti-party act of Thomas and said he will face stern action for violating the order of the high command.
The party brass had directed both Thomas and Shashi Tharoor not to attend CPM event considering the protest by Congress state unit which is at loggerheads with CPM government.
